Újezd ​​u Rosic (German Aujest ) is a municipality in the Czech Republic . It is located eight kilometers south of Velká Bíteš and belongs to the Okres Brno-venkov .

geography

Újezd ​​u Rosic is located in the Bobravská vrchovina on a hill between the valleys of the Žďárek, Chvojnice and Újezdský potok. The Krokočínská hůrka (498 m) rises to the northwest. The Chvojnice reservoir lies to the south-west. There is a military area south of the village.

Neighboring towns are Stanoviště in the north, Příčnice, Zálesná Zhoř and Zhořský Dvur in the Northeast, Zbraslav and Březina in the east, Příbram na Moravě and Vysoké Popovice the southeast, Rapotice and Lesní Jakubov in the south, Horní Lhotice and Otradice in the southwest, Hluboké in the west and Krokočín in the north-west.

history

The first written mention of the place took place in 1353, when Vladike Hartlieb von Popovice took over the property as the successor of Jan von Popovice. In 1378 Boušek von Ivančice bought the village. In the middle of the 15th century, Újezd ​​belonged to Jan von Deblín. From this, Veronica von Boskowitz acquired the place in 1466 . After Hynko von Kukwitz had acquired Újezd ​​in 1482, he joined the goods to his rule Rossitz . During the Thirty Years War, Újezd ​​was sacked in 1620. After the end of the war, ten of the 18 properties were listed in the hoof register. In 1770 Újezd ​​consisted of 25 farms. Since 1789 Újezd ​​has belonged to the Popovice parish .

After the abolition of patrimonial Aujezd formed a municipality in the Brno district from 1850. At the end of the 19th century, the place names Oujezd and later Újezd ​​were used. At this time Újezd ​​began to grow. From 1900 the municipality Újezd ​​belonged to the Velké Meziříčí district. In the course of the land reform of 1925, the large estate Rossitz- Eichhorn of Baron De Forest fell to the Czechoslovak state. In the 1930s there was a mill and a saw in Újezd, two taverns and two shops, two tailors, two blacksmiths, two cobblers, two carpenters and one butcher, tailor and a trucking and shipping company. Some of the residents worked in the hut and mines in Zastávka , and two buses went there. Around 1930 Újezd ​​was electrified. The road from Rapotice to Újezd ​​was built in the 1930s, and after the Second World War it was extended to Stanoviště . In 1948 the municipality was assigned to the Okres Velká Bíteš. After its abolition, the place came to Okres Brno-venkov in 1961 and received the official addition u Rosic to distinguish it from Újezd ​​u Brna . In 1980 Újezd ​​u Rosic was incorporated into Zbraslav . The community has existed again since 1990.
